The term "CD-R" stands for Compact Disc Recordable. A CD-R is a CD disk that can be used to record digital information like music from a computer or other recording device.
Technically, you can't record onto a CD unless it's a CD-R. The "R" stands for recordable. Commercially distributed CDs are made through a somewhat different process, and cannot be recorded on; the data they contain is physically part of their structure from the time they're produced.
